Photo #: 80-G-22158 Japanese Navy Type 00 Carrier Fighter (A6M2) Interior of the cockpit of a "Zero" which crashed into Building 52 at Fort Kamehameha, Oahu, during the 7 December 1941 raid on Pearl Harbor. The pilot, who was killed, was NAP1/c Takeshi Hirano. Plane's tail code was "AI-154".

Official U.S. Navy Photograph, now in the collections of the National Archives.
